Profile: Green House is a Home furniture and furnishings stores company located at Pasadena, California USA, address is 696 E Colorado Blvd, Pasadena 91101-2122 CA, postcode is 91101-2122
Please share as much information as you can about Green House so other users can benefit from your comment.